Sometimes you finish a task in goose and realize, "Hey, this setup could be useful again." Maybe you have curated a great combination of tools, defined a clear goal, and want to preserve that flow. Or maybe you're trying to help someone else replicate what you just did without walking them through it step by step.
|
|
|
|
You can turn your current goose session into a reusable recipe that includes the tools, goals, and setup you're using right now and package it into a new Agent that others (or future you) can launch with a single click.

<TabItem value="cli" label="goose CLI">
|
|
Recipe files can be either JSON (.json) or YAML (.yaml) files. While in a [session](/docs/guides/sessions/session-management#start-session), run this command to generate a recipe.yaml file in your current directory:
|
|
|
|
```sh
|
|
/recipe
|
|
```
|
|
|
|
If you want to specify a different name, you can provide it as an argument:
|
|
|
|
```sh
|
|
/recipe my-custom-recipe.yaml
|
|
```
|
|
|
|
<details>
|
|
<summary>recipe file structure</summary>
|
|
|
|
```yaml
|
|
# Required fields
|
|
version: 1.0.0
|
|
title: $title
|
|
description: $description
|
|
instructions: $instructions # Define the model's behavior
|
|
|
|
# Optional fields
|
|
prompt: $prompt # Initial message to start with
|
|
extensions: # Tools the recipe needs
|
|
- $extensions
|
|
activities: # Example prompts to display in the Desktop app
|
|
- $activities
|
|
settings: # Additional settings
|
|
goose_provider: $provider # Provider to use for this recipe
|
|
goose_model: $model # Specific model to use for this recipe
|
|
temperature: $temperature # Model temperature setting for this recipe (0.0 to 1.0)
|
|
retry: # Automated retry logic with success validation
|
|
max_retries: $max_retries # Maximum number of retry attempts
|
|
checks: # Success validation checks
|
|
- type: shell
|
|
command: $validation_command
|
|
on_failure: $cleanup_command # Optional cleanup command on failure
|
|
```
|
|
</details>
|
|
|
|
For detailed descriptions and example configurations of all recipe fields, see the [Recipe Reference Guide](/docs/guides/recipes/recipe-reference).
|
|
|
|
:::warning
|
|
You cannot create a recipe from an existing recipe session - the `/recipe` command will not work.
|
|
:::
|
|
|
|
:::tip Validate Your Recipe
|
|
You should [validate your recipe](#validate-recipe) to verify that it's complete and properly formatted.
|
|
:::
|
|
|
|
#### Optional Parameters
|
|
|
|
You may add parameters to a recipe, which will require users to fill in data when running the recipe. Parameters can be added to any part of the recipe (instructions, prompt, activities, etc).
|
|
|
|
To use parameters:
|
|
1. Add template variables using `{{ variable_name }}` syntax in your recipe content
|
|
2. Define each parameter in the `parameters` section of your YAML file
|
|
|
|
<details>
|
|
<summary>Example recipe with parameters</summary>
|
|
|
|
```yaml
|
|
version: 1.0.0
|
|
title: "{{ project_name }} Code Review" # Wrap the value in quotes if it starts with template syntax to avoid YAML parsing errors
|
|
description: Automated code review for {{ project_name }} with {{ language }} focus
|
|
instructions: You are a code reviewer specialized in {{ language }} development.
|
|
prompt: |
|
|
Apply the following standards:
|
|
- Complexity threshold: {{ complexity_threshold }}
|
|
- Required test coverage: {{ test_coverage }}%
|
|
- Style guide: {{ style_guide }}
|
|
activities:
|
|
- "Review {{ language }} code for complexity"
|
|
- "Check test coverage against {{ test_coverage }}% requirement"
|
|
- "Verify {{ style_guide }} compliance"
|
|
settings:
|
|
goose_provider: "anthropic"
|
|
goose_model: "claude-3-7-sonnet-latest"
|
|
temperature: 0.7
|
|
parameters:
|
|
- key: project_name
|
|
input_type: string
|
|
requirement: required # could be required, optional or user_prompt
|
|
description: name of the project
|
|
- key: language
|
|
input_type: string
|
|
requirement: required
|
|
description: language of the code
|
|
- key: complexity_threshold
|
|
input_type: number
|
|
requirement: optional
|
|
default: 20 # default is required for optional parameters
|
|
description: a threshold that defines the maximum allowed complexity
|
|
- key: test_coverage
|
|
input_type: number
|
|
requirement: optional
|
|
default: 80
|
|
description: the minimum test coverage threshold in percentage
|
|
- key: style_guide
|
|
input_type: string
|
|
description: style guide name
|
|
requirement: user_prompt
|
|
# If style_guide param value is not specified in the command, user will be prompted to provide a value, even in non-interactive mode
|
|
```
|
|
</details>
|
|
|
|
See the [Recipe Reference Guide](/docs/guides/recipes/recipe-reference) for more information about recipe fields.

## Validate Recipe
|
|
|
|
<Tabs groupId="interface">
|
|
<TabItem value="ui" label="goose Desktop" default>
|
|
Recipe validation is only available through the CLI.
|
|
</TabItem>
|
|
<TabItem value="cli" label="goose CLI">
|
|
Validate your recipe file to ensure it's properly configured. Validation verifies that:
|
|
- All required fields are present
|
|
- Parameters are properly formatted
|
|
- Referenced extensions exist and are valid
|
|
- The YAML/JSON syntax is correct
|
|
|
|
```sh
|
|
goose recipe validate recipe.yaml
|
|
```
|
|
|
|
:::info
|
|
If you want to validate a recipe you just created, you need to [exit the session](/docs/guides/sessions/session-management#exit-session) before running the [`validate` subcommand](/docs/guides/goose-cli-commands#recipe).
|
|
:::
|
|
|
|
Recipe validation can be useful for:
|
|
- Troubleshooting recipes that aren't working as expected
|
|
- Verifying recipes after manual edits
|
|
- Automated testing in CI/CD pipelines

<TabItem value="cli" label="goose CLI">
|
|
Automate goose recipes by scheduling them to run with a [cron expression](https://en.wikipedia.org/wiki/Cron#Cron_expression).
|
|
|
|
```bash
|
|
# Add a new scheduled recipe which runs every day at 9 AM
|
|
goose schedule add --schedule-id daily-report --cron "0 0 9 * * *" --recipe-source ./recipes/daily-report.yaml
|
|
```
|
|
You can use either a 5, 6, or 7-digit cron expression for full scheduling precision, following the format "seconds minutes hours day-of-month month day-of-week year".
|
|
|
|
See the [`schedule` command documentation](/docs/guides/goose-cli-commands.md#schedule) for detailed examples and options.

## Core Components
|
|
|
|
A recipe needs these core components:
|
|
|
|
- **Instructions**: Define the agent's behavior and capabilities
|
|
- Acts as the agent's mission statement
|
|
- Makes the agent ready for any relevant task
|
|
- Required if no prompt is provided
|
|
|
|
- **Prompt** (Optional): Starts the conversation automatically
|
|
- Without a prompt, the agent waits for user input
|
|
- Useful for specific, immediate tasks
|
|
- Required if no instructions are provided
|
|
|
|
- **Activities**: Example tasks that appear as clickable bubbles
|
|
- Help users understand what the recipe can do
|
|
- Make it easy to get started
|
|
|
|
## Advanced Features
|
|
|
|
### Automated Retry Logic
|
|
|
|
Recipes can include retry logic to automatically attempt task completion multiple times until success criteria are met. This is particularly useful for:
|
|
|
|
- **Automation workflows** that need to ensure successful completion
|
|
- **Development tasks** like running tests that may need multiple attempts
|
|
- **System operations** that require validation and cleanup
|
|
|
|
**Basic retry configuration:**
|
|
```yaml
|
|
retry:
|
|
max_retries: 3
|
|
checks:
|
|
- type: shell
|
|
command: "test -f output.txt" # Check if output file exists
|
|
on_failure: "rm -f temp_files*" # Cleanup on failure
|
|
```
|
|
|
|
**How it works:**
|
|
1. Recipe executes normally with provided instructions
|
|
2. After completion, success checks validate the results
|
|
3. If validation fails and retries remain:
|
|
- Optional cleanup command runs
|
|
- Agent state resets to initial conditions
|
|
- Recipe execution starts over
|
|
4. Process continues until either success or max retries reached
|
|
|
|
See the [Recipe Reference Guide](/docs/guides/recipes/recipe-reference#retry) for complete retry configuration options and examples.

### Structured Output for Automation
|
|
|
|
Recipes can enforce [structured JSON output](/docs/guides/recipes/recipe-reference#response), making them ideal for automation workflows that need to parse and process agent responses reliably. Key benefits include:
|
|
|
|
- **Reliable parsing**: Consistent JSON format for scripts, automation, and CI/CD pipelines
|
|
- **Built-in validation**: Ensures output matches your requirements
|
|
- **Easy extraction**: Final output appears as a single line for simple parsing
|
|
|
|
Structured output is particularly useful for:
|
|
- **Development workflows**: Code analysis reports, test results with pass/fail counts, and build status with deployment readiness
|
|
- **Data processing**: Results with counts and validation status, content analysis with structured findings
|
|
- **Documentation generation**: Consistent metadata and structured project reports for further processing
|
|
|
|
**Example structured output configuration:**
|
|
```yaml
|
|
response:
|
|
json_schema:
|
|
type: object
|
|
properties:
|
|
build_status:
|
|
type: string
|
|
enum: ["success", "failed", "warning"]
|
|
description: "Overall build result"
|
|
tests_passed:
|
|
type: number
|
|
description: "Number of tests that passed"
|
|
tests_failed:
|
|
type: number
|
|
description: "Number of tests that failed"
|
|
artifacts:
|
|
type: array
|
|
items:
|
|
type: string
|
|
description: "Generated build artifacts"
|
|
deployment_ready:
|
|
type: boolean
|
|
description: "Whether the build is ready for deployment"
|
|
required:
|
|
- build_status
|
|
- tests_passed
|
|
- tests_failed
|
|
- deployment_ready
|
|
```
|
|
|
|
**How it works:**
|
|
1. Recipe runs normally with provided instructions
|
|
2. goose calls a `final_output` tool with JSON matching your schema
|
|
3. Output is validated against the JSON schema
|
|
4. If validation fails, goose receives error details and must correct the output
|
|
5. Final validated JSON appears as the last line of output for easy extraction
|
|
|
|
**Example automation usage:**
|
|
```bash
|
|
# Run recipe and extract JSON output
|
|
goose run --recipe analysis.yaml --params project_path=./src > output.log
|
|
RESULT=$(tail -n 1 output.log)
|
|
echo "Analysis Status: $(echo $RESULT | jq -r '.build_status')"
|
|
echo "Issues Found: $(echo $RESULT | jq -r '.tests_failed')"
|
|
```
|
|
|
|
:::info
|
|
Structured output is supported in recipes run in both the goose CLI and goose Desktop. However, creating and editing the `json_schema` configuration must be done manually in the recipe file.
|
|
:::

## What's Included
|
|
|
|
A recipe captures:
|
|
|
|
- AI instructions (goal/purpose)
|
|
- Suggested activities (examples for the user to click)
|
|
- Enabled extensions and their configurations
|
|
- Project folder or file context
|
|
- Initial setup (but not full conversation history)
|
|
- The model and provider to use when running the recipe (optional)
|
|
- Retry logic and success validation configuration (if configured)
|
|
|
|
|
|
To protect your privacy and system integrity, goose excludes:
|
|
|
|
- Global and local memory
|
|
- API keys and personal credentials
|
|
- System-level goose settings
|
|
|
|
|
|
This means others may need to supply their own credentials or memory context if the recipe depends on those elements.
